Understanding the Commode Elevator: A Key Accessibility Device
The commode elevator is a specialized assistive device designed to elevate the commode or toilet seat, facilitating easier access for individuals with limited mobility. It essentially acts as a seamless bridge between the user and the toilet, reducing the risk of falls, strains, and discomfort. Unlike traditional bathroom modifications, commode elevators are often portable, adjustable, and designed to integrate smoothly into existing bathroom setups.

Key Features and Design Elements of a Commode Elevator
- Adjustable Height: Enables personalized sitting and standing assistance, accommodating users of various sizes and needs.
- Robust Construction: Typically made from high-quality, corrosion-resistant materials such as stainless steel or durable plastics for longevity and hygiene.
- Ease of Installation: Designed for quick setup without requiring extensive home modifications, making it suitable for rental properties and temporary care solutions.
- Comfortable Padding: Many models feature cushioned surfaces for enhanced user comfort during transfers.
- Safety Features: Non-slip base, secure locking mechanisms, and emergency stop functions ensure safe operation at all times.
The Benefits of Integrating a Commode Elevator into Home and Elder Care Settings
Enhanced Safety and Fall Prevention
Falls are a leading cause of injury among elderly populations. By providing a stable, adjustable platform, the commode elevator reduces the need for strenuous transfers and awkward movements. Its sturdy support system minimizes the risk of slips, trips, and falls during toileting, especially for those with weak muscles, joint issues, or balance impairments.
Promoting Independence and Dignity
A major advantage of the commode elevator is its ability to foster independence. Users can operate the device with minimal assistance, allowing them to perform daily routines without relying heavily on caregivers. This autonomy enhances dignity, reduces feelings of helplessness, and improves overall quality of life.
Ease of Use and Comfort
The ergonomic design of commode elevators ensures effortless operation. With simple controls and customizable height adjustments, users can comfortably sit or stand, reducing strain on joints and muscles. The cushioned seats further contribute to user comfort during prolonged use.
Cost-Effective and Versatile Solution
Compared to extensive bathroom renovations or wheelchair-accessible installations, commode elevators represent a cost-effective, non-invasive alternative. They can be easily removed or transferred to different locations, making them ideal for temporary care, rentals, or evolving mobility needs.

Choosing the Right Commode Elevator: Factors to Consider
- User Needs: Consider mobility limitations, height preferences, and comfort features necessary for the user.
- Bathroom Layout: Measure available space and existing fixtures to select an appropriate model.
- Material and Build Quality: Opt for durable, easy-to-clean materials to ensure hygiene and long-term use.
- Safety Features: Verify the presence of anti-slip surfaces, locking mechanisms, and emergency controls.
- Price and Warranty: Balance upfront costs with long-term durability and service support.
